Built on 188 islands and 177 canals, Venice is a wonderful place to simply wander through its small traffic-free streets and alongside its network of canals, taking in the city’s treasures such as the Bridge of Sighs, the Rialto Bridge, St Mark’s square and the Palazzo Ducale. Getting around Venice on foot is easy, but if you need to get somewhere quickly there are plenty of water taxis, or for the ultimate romantic treat, take a gondola ride with a serenading gondolier. For a spot of contemporary art, visit the Guggenheim museum with its quirky yet accessible collection of modern art.

Situated on the banks of the Arno river, Florence is the birthplace of the Renaissance and is an art-lover’s dream, being home to a number of world-class art galleries such as the Uffizi Gallery which has an amazing collection of Renaissance sculptures and paintings by the likes of da Vinci, Francesca and Botticelli. You can also see famous works of art at the Palatina Gallery and the Accademia Gallery, which has Michelangelo’s masterpiece ‘David’ and many other stunning works of art. A large part of Florence is pedestrianised, so perfect for exploring on foot. Take in the sights of the Piazza della Signoria, the Palazzo Vecchio and the Piazza del Duomo whilst enjoying this beautifully preserved mediaeval city. Another ‘must-see’ is the Basilica di San Miniato al Monte which is situated just outside the city, on the top of a hill, but is well worth the trip for the incredible views and architecture.

From the architectural treasures of the Colosseum, the Pantheon, Saint Peter’s Basilica in the Vatican City, the Trevi Fountain and the Spanish Steps, you will have no trouble filling your days in Rome! Aside from these fabulous landmarks, Rome is a wonderful place to amble in and out of the stunning piazzas and little side streets, stopping for an espresso every now and again to watch the world go by!

Once you have settled into your accommodation you will be free to explore this elegant resort, with its abundance of Mediterranean charm, spellbinding views, delightful piazzas, boutique shopping and al fresco dining. The old town is a wonderful place to wander, with its cobbled streets and pretty buildings. Highlights are the bell tower, the monastery and the Church of San Francesco. Sorrento is an ideal place from which to explore other parts of the coastline, including the towns of Amalfi, Positano and Ravello. Also, just a 40-minute trip away is the fascinating ancient Roman city of Pompeii, destroyed by a volcanic eruption in 76 AD and now a major tourist site offering visitors the chance to see the excavated remains of sites such as the Thermal baths, Lupanar, Vetti’s house and the Forum. Also a visit to the glamorous islands of Capri and Ischia is highly recommended.
